Overview
A lightweight brick making machine is designed to produce bricks from materials such as fly ash, cement, and foam agents, resulting in lightweight, energy-efficient construction blocks. These machines are pivotal in modern construction due to their ability to reduce building weight and improve thermal insulation. They are available in various configurations, including fully automatic and semi-automatic models, catering to different production needs. Lightweight brick machines are favored for their environmental benefits, as they often utilize industrial by-products like fly ash, reducing waste. They are also cost-effective, lowering transportation and labor costs in construction projects. The demand for these machines has grown significantly with the increasing focus on sustainable building practices.
Structure and Working Principle
The lightweight brick making machine typically consists of a mixing unit, molding unit, and hydraulic compression system. The mixing unit blends raw materials like cement, fly ash, and foaming agents to create a uniform mixture. This mixture is then transferred to the molding unit, where it is shaped into bricks under high pressure. The hydraulic system ensures precise compression, resulting in bricks with consistent density and strength. Some advanced models include automated feeding and stacking systems, enhancing production efficiency. The working principle revolves around combining mechanical pressure with chemical reactions to form durable, lightweight bricks suitable for construction.
Key Features
Lightweight brick making machines are known for their high production efficiency, often capable of producing thousands of bricks per day. They are designed to minimize energy consumption, making them eco-friendly and cost-effective. The machines also offer flexibility in brick size and density, allowing customization to meet specific project requirements. Another notable feature is their low maintenance requirements, thanks to robust construction and high-quality components. Many models include user-friendly interfaces and automation features, reducing the need for manual intervention and improving operational safety.
Application Areas
These machines are widely used in the construction industry for producing lightweight bricks for residential, commercial, and industrial buildings. The bricks are ideal for projects requiring reduced structural load, such as high-rise buildings and prefabricated structures. They are also used in regions with seismic activity due to their lightweight nature. Additionally, lightweight bricks are popular in green building projects, as they contribute to energy efficiency and sustainability. The machines are employed by brick manufacturers, construction companies, and government infrastructure projects aiming to meet environmental standards.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and efficiency of a lightweight brick making machine. Key maintenance tasks include lubricating moving parts, inspecting hydraulic systems, and cleaning the mixing unit to prevent material buildup. Operators should be trained to handle the machine safely and recognize signs of wear or malfunction. Precautions include avoiding overloading the machine and using only recommended raw materials to prevent damage. It’s also important to follow the manufacturer’s guidelines for operation and maintenance to ensure optimal performance and safety.
B2B Procurement Guide
When procuring a lightweight brick making machine, consider factors such as production capacity, automation level, and after-sales support. Assess the machine’s compatibility with local raw materials and its energy efficiency to ensure cost-effectiveness. It’s advisable to request demonstrations and check references from previous buyers. Compare prices and features from multiple suppliers to find the best value. Ensure the supplier offers reliable warranty and maintenance services. For large-scale projects, consider machines with higher automation to reduce labor costs and improve consistency in brick quality.
